Innocent Devil Posted February 20, 2006 Posted February 20, 2006 Almost all uxtheme patcher working greatAre u sure thar it is THEME or VISUAL STYLE if it is VISUAL STYLE it will come up only in Appearance tab of Display propertiesIf it theme it should be in C:\windows\Resources\Themes folderin Resources folder there should be a folder named as the theme name (.theme extension)--inside the folder a visual style file in same name (.msstyle extension)--there should be a folder named shell----inside the shell folder sometime multiple folder with shellstyle.dll fileThis is the minium req. of a working themeso check it out

woelfman10 Posted February 22, 2006 Posted February 22, 2006 I've also tried your areao4, and it worked for me. So here's what I did:1) Install xpize 4.2 (you have the option to only patch uxtheme.dll if you want to)2) Put areao4 in C:\WINDOWS\Resources\Themes *note: this is different than area04, which is the name of the zip file containing areao4. I have winrar, which I can right click and select "Extract to area04". If you copy area04 your themes folder, the path for your theme will be C:\WINDOWS\Resources\Themes\area04\areao4, which "doesn't work" 3) right click on the desktop and select Properties, then click on the Appearance tab. The Windows and Buttons drop down menu should have the option of areao4.You should start at step 1 to make sure you've covered your bases. That is the EXACT process I used.Good luck.
